what is -2[tex]\frac{1}{2}[/tex] ÷ 6

Respuesta :

jdoe0001 jdoe0001
  • 02-11-2018

well, you already know how to convert from mixed to improper, so let's simply do the division.


[tex]\bf -2\frac{1}{2}\div 6\implies -\cfrac{5}{2}\div 6\implies \cfrac{-5}{2}\div \cfrac{6}{1}\implies \cfrac{-5}{2}\cdot \cfrac{1}{6}\implies -\cfrac{5}{12}[/tex]
